ISBN: 0486269418 ISBN-13: 9780486269412 Publisher: Dover Publications OUR PRICE: $17.96 Product Type: Paperback Published: November 2011 Annotation: Treasury of 64 tales invites readers into the shadowy, twilight world of Celtic myth and legend. Mischievous fairy people, murderous giants, priests, devils, and druids star in such stories as "The Soul Cages," "The Black Lamb," "The Horned Women," "The Phantom Isle," and more. Introduction, Notes by W. B. Yeats. |
